How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Downtown Bay City?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Downtown Bay City Studio Apartments | $862 | $699 | $1,066 |
| Downtown Bay City 1 Bedroom Apartments | $889 | $700 | $1,070 |
| Downtown Bay City 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,188 | $860 | $1,675 |
| Downtown Bay City 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,200 | $1,200 | $1,200 |

Cheapest Available Downtown Bay City Apartments for Rent
 The cheapest available apartment rental in the Downtown Bay City area of Bay City, MI is a 1 Bed unit found at Pine Grove Apartments priced from $700. Lux off Washington has the second lowest priced unit, which is a Studio apartment currently listed from $799. Here are the most affordable Downtown Bay City apartments for rent in Bay City, MI: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pine Grove Apartments | 1 Bd | 1BR,1BA | $700 |
| Lux off Washington | Luxury Studio Apartment | Studio,1BA | $799 |
| Garfield Manor - Senior Apartments | One Bedroom | 1BR,1BA | $815 |
| Huntington Place Apartments | Cambridge Studio | Studio,1BA | $824 |
